The Port of Constanța was evacuated, traffic – blocked, following messages about bomb threats. These came from phone numbers registered in Ukraine and Poland, being created by artificial intelligence.

Authorities were informed that five bombs might be placed in the port, according to Antena 3. The passenger terminal was also targeted.

According to the Romanian press, officers from the Romanian Intelligence Service also intervened at the scene. After checks, it was determined that the alerts were false.

The evacuated individuals have returned to the institutions. The investigation is set to determine who is responsible for transmitting the messages.
